The Emory Bar and Kitchen shuts down



,

Owners of The Emory Bar and Kitchen in Downtown Waxahachie have announced the closing of the restaurant.

For several years, the American food style establishment has served comfort food made from scratch along with a variety of wines, craft beer and a cocktail inside the Rogers Hotel in the northeast intersection of Main Street and College Street in the downtown square.

The Emory Bar and Kitchen was located on the first floor of the Rogers Hotel in Downtown Waxahachie.

Owners Abel and Misty Trevino made the announcement by way of a social media post on December 22, 2025, stating:

“Dearest Emory Customers,

“After much thought, we have decided to close the restaurant.

“Our last two nights for dinner service will be this Friday 12/26 and Saturday 12/27, so make sure you stop by one last time to enjoy your favorite entree and see your favorite servers.

“It’s been a joy and pleasure to be a part of the community for the last few years… we’ve had the most amazing customers come through the doors.

“Hats off to ALL of our TEAM that always goes above and beyond to make everyone’s experience exceptional!

“For reservations on either of these days, please call (469) 383-1733

“For outstanding gift card balance redemption, please email theemoryco@gmail.com”

The restaurant also featured live music from local performers on the weekends, therefore its closing marks the end of yet another music venue in Waxahachie.

No reason for the closing was given in the social media post. The restaurant held a 4.4 out of 5 stars Google review.
